1961 - 60 Years Ago
An ambitious program this summer to launch the widened city recreation program under a mayor's committee was planned Friday night. To begin with the committee plans: teenage recreation center and dances; story hours at the library; supervised playground for the small children; sewing club; athletic program; movies on Saturday morning at the theater; and swimming.

The WAVE believes Mrs. F.K. Engel holds first place for having received the long distance telephone call in Lake Andes. On Mother's Day her daughter, Fara (Mrs. Hal Raymond) of Mission, Texas, 2600 miles distant, held a three minute conversation with her mother. The message had to be replayed a dozen times, but when proper connection was made the conversation as distinct as though the ladies were in the same room.
1931 - 90 Years Ago
Nine 4-H club barrows, averaging 46 pounds, were weighed in at the county court yard at Lake Andes. Members weighing in pigs are Harlan Greguson, Duroc; Bob Wuest, Duroc; William Wuest, Duroc; Floyd Thompson, Spotted Poland; Kenneth McBride, Poland; Glen Mollett, Spotted Poland; Rex Paulsen, Hampshire, The winning boss in the race to see who can put the most gain and smoothest finish will be selected according to rate of gain, cost of gain, completeness of record, looks and showing ring winnings.
